For the purposes of this form, ‘relevant partnership ... WebOct 13, 2024 · These requirements (the ES Law) came into force on 1 January 2024 through amendment to the Income Tax Act 1970. Under the ES Law, the economic substance test ( ES Test) requires a company that is tax resident in the Isle of Man that derives income from a relevant sector to ensure that: (a) it is directed and managed in the Isle of Man;

WebJan 10, 2024 · Personal income tax rates A standard rate of 10% is charged on taxable income of resident individuals on up to 6,500 Isle of Man pounds (IMP) for single persons and IMP 13,000 for married couples. A higher rate of 20% is charged on taxable income exceeding the standard rate limits.
